A mid terrace house, compromises: Lounge, dining room, kitchen, three bedrooms (bedroom 3 off bedroom 2), family bathroom and rear courtyard.

? Three Bedrooms
? Middle Terrace
? Courtyard
? Dining Room


Frontage Steps up to front doors, raised borders surrounded with brick wall, door into:

Entrance Hall Fuse box, stairs to first floor.

Lounge9'5" x 8'11" (2.87m x 2.72m). Open space through to dining room, Victorian style fireplace, radiator, double glazed window to front, telephone point.

Dining Room10'11" x 9'10" (3.33m x 3m). Double glazed window to rear, fireplace, radiator, understairs cupboard, thermostat, opening to:

Kitchen8'5" x 6'5" (2.57m x 1.96m). Door to side, double glazed window to side, wall and base units, space for cooker, space for stainless steel sink and drainer.

Storage Area Housing boiler, tiimer, obscure double glazed window to side, door to:

Bathroom Bath with shower over, fan, radiator, pedestal wash hand basin, obscure double glazed window to side, low level WC.

First Floor Landing Loft access, doors to bedrooms one and two.

Bedroom One12'2" x 8'11" (3.7m x 2.72m). Victorian style fireplace, radiator, double glazed window to front, built in wardrobes and cupboard.

Bedroom Two12'2" x 9'11" (3.7m x 3.02m). Double glazed window to rear, radiator, door to:

Bedroom Three10' x 6'5" (3.05m x 1.96m). Double glazed window to rear, radiator, airing cupboard housing boiler.

Courtyard To the side of the property, fenced with a gate to the rear
